The White Hell of Pitz Palu

1929 · 150 MIN · IMDB 7.2 · 1,150 VOTES · DIR. Arnold Fanck, G.W. Pabst

The White Hell of Pitz Palu poster

Overview

Dr. Johannes Krafft climbs a 12,000-foot mountain over and over again to search for his wife, who was lost on their honeymoon. Another couple makes the dangerous climb with him.
